History

Desi ghee can be traced to ancient India around the timeline of 1500-500 BCE. It was used both as a culinary ingredient and as a medicine. Though a question may arise, what necessity became the reason for its creation? As it couldn’t be prepared on its own. The reason is simple: the area of South Asia has a very different climate from Europe, where butter was often used. The climate was harsh in summer and humid later, as well as not extremely cold in most areas of Bangladesh, Pakistan and India. So preserving butter in that atmosphere was not a simple task. This became the very reason for changing the recipe to increase the shelf life. This resulted in a clarification of butter, which is commonly known as ghee. The creation came with new properties, as it could be stored for longer and was more stable in extreme weather conditions.

What can you make from Desi ghee?

Desi ghee is often utilized for the creation of sweets and traditional cuisine. The South Asians have a different way of utilizing it. Some like to use it as a “Tarka” which is a term common in these households where the ghee is heated with spices like cumin, chilies or garlic and poured over the simple dishes like lentils, giving it a rich, spicy kick with the mellow aroma of ghee. Then we have the category of sweets like “Halwa”, where it all starts with Desi ghee, to the creation of the mouth-watering, sweet delicacy.
